博客 AI辅助数据开发的高效方法:技术实现与解决方案

AI辅助数据开发的高效方法:技术实现与解决方案

   数栈君   发表于 2026-02-26 19:58  14  0

在数字化转型的浪潮中,数据开发已成为企业竞争力的核心驱动力。然而,传统数据开发过程繁琐、耗时且容易出错,难以满足现代企业对高效、精准数据处理的需求。近年来,人工智能(AI)技术的快速发展为企业提供了一种全新的解决方案——AI辅助数据开发。本文将深入探讨AI辅助数据开发的技术实现、解决方案及其实际应用,帮助企业更好地利用AI技术提升数据开发效率。


什么是AI辅助数据开发?

AI辅助数据开发是指利用人工智能技术,通过自动化、智能化的方式辅助数据开发人员完成数据处理、分析、建模和部署等任务。其核心目标是降低数据开发的门槛,提高数据处理的效率和准确性,同时减少人为错误。

AI辅助数据开发涵盖了从数据预处理、特征工程、模型训练到模型部署的整个数据开发流程。通过AI技术,数据开发人员可以更专注于业务逻辑的实现,而将繁琐的重复性工作交给AI完成。


AI辅助数据开发的技术实现

AI辅助数据开发的技术实现主要依赖于以下几种关键技术:

1. 机器学习与深度学习

机器学习和深度学习是AI辅助数据开发的核心技术之一。通过训练模型,AI可以自动识别数据中的模式和规律,并生成相应的数据处理规则。例如:

  • 数据清洗:AI可以通过学习历史数据,自动识别并修复数据中的缺失值、异常值和重复值。
  • 特征工程:AI可以根据业务需求,自动提取和生成有用的特征,减少人工特征工程的工作量。

2. 自然语言处理(NLP)

自然语言处理技术可以帮助数据开发人员更高效地理解和处理文本数据。例如:

  • 数据标注:AI可以通过NLP技术自动标注文本数据,减少人工标注的时间和成本。
  • 文档分析:AI可以自动分析文档内容,提取关键信息并生成结构化的数据。

3. 自动化工具与平台

自动化工具和平台是AI辅助数据开发的重要组成部分。这些工具可以通过预设的规则和算法,自动完成数据处理、分析和部署等任务。例如:

  • 数据管道自动化:AI工具可以自动构建和优化数据管道,确保数据的高效流动和处理。
  • 模型部署自动化:AI平台可以自动将训练好的模型部署到生产环境,减少人工干预。

4. 可视化与交互式界面

可视化与交互式界面是AI辅助数据开发的重要组成部分,它可以帮助数据开发人员更直观地理解和操作数据。例如:

  • 数据可视化:通过可视化工具,数据开发人员可以快速发现数据中的异常和趋势。
  • 交互式建模:通过交互式界面,数据开发人员可以实时调整模型参数,观察模型效果的变化。

AI辅助数据开发的解决方案

为了帮助企业更好地实现AI辅助数据开发,以下是一些常见的解决方案:

1. 数据预处理自动化

数据预处理是数据开发过程中最耗时的环节之一。AI辅助数据开发可以通过自动化工具实现数据清洗、数据转换和数据集成等任务。例如:

  • 数据清洗:AI工具可以自动识别并修复数据中的缺失值、异常值和重复值。
  • 数据转换:AI工具可以自动将数据转换为适合建模的格式,例如标准化、归一化等。

2. 特征工程自动化

特征工程是数据开发中的另一个关键环节。AI辅助数据开发可以通过自动化工具实现特征提取、特征选择和特征生成等任务。例如:

  • 特征提取:AI工具可以自动从原始数据中提取有用的特征,例如使用PCA(主成分分析)进行降维。
  • 特征选择:AI工具可以自动选择对模型性能影响最大的特征,减少特征维度。

3. 模型训练与部署自动化

模型训练和部署是数据开发的最后一步。AI辅助数据开发可以通过自动化平台实现模型训练、模型评估和模型部署等任务。例如:

  • 模型训练:AI平台可以自动训练模型,并根据数据分布自动调整模型参数。
  • 模型部署:AI平台可以自动将训练好的模型部署到生产环境,并监控模型的性能。

4. 数据中台与数字孪生

数据中台和数字孪生是AI辅助数据开发的重要应用场景。数据中台可以通过整合和管理企业内外部数据,为企业提供统一的数据视图。数字孪生则可以通过实时数据模拟和分析,帮助企业更好地理解和优化业务流程。


AI辅助数据开发的实际应用案例

1. 零售业:个性化推荐系统

在零售业中,AI辅助数据开发可以帮助企业构建个性化推荐系统。通过分析用户行为数据和历史购买记录,AI可以自动生成推荐列表,并实时更新推荐结果。例如:

  • 数据清洗:AI工具可以自动清洗用户行为数据,去除异常值和重复值。
  • 特征工程:AI工具可以自动提取用户的兴趣特征,并生成推荐规则。
  • 模型部署:AI平台可以自动将推荐模型部署到线上系统,并实时监控模型性能。

2. 制造业:预测性维护

在制造业中,AI辅助数据开发可以帮助企业实现设备的预测性维护。通过分析设备运行数据和历史故障记录,AI可以自动预测设备的故障风险,并生成维护建议。例如:

  • 数据预处理:AI工具可以自动清洗设备运行数据,去除噪声和异常值。
  • 特征工程:AI工具可以自动提取设备运行特征,并生成故障预测规则。
  • 模型部署:AI平台可以自动将预测模型部署到设备管理系统,并实时监控设备状态。

3. 金融服务业:风险评估

在金融服务业中,AI辅助数据开发可以帮助企业实现客户风险评估。通过分析客户的信用记录和交易数据,AI可以自动评估客户的信用风险,并生成风险评分。例如:

  • 数据清洗:AI工具可以自动清洗客户信用数据,去除缺失值和异常值。
  • 特征工程:AI工具可以自动提取客户的信用特征,并生成风险评估规则。
  • 模型部署:AI平台可以自动将风险评估模型部署到信贷系统,并实时监控模型性能。

未来趋势与挑战

1. 未来趋势

随着AI技术的不断发展,AI辅助数据开发将朝着以下几个方向发展:

  • 自动化数据管道:AI工具将更加智能化,能够自动构建和优化数据管道,确保数据的高效流动和处理。
  • 自适应模型:AI模型将更加自适应,能够根据数据变化自动调整模型参数,保持模型性能。
  • 增强协作工具:AI工具将更加注重人机协作,帮助数据开发人员更高效地完成任务。

2. 挑战

尽管AI辅助数据开发具有诸多优势,但在实际应用中仍面临一些挑战:

  • 数据质量:AI工具对数据质量的要求较高,如果数据存在噪声或偏差,可能会影响模型的性能。
  • 模型解释性:AI模型的黑箱特性可能导致模型解释性较差,难以满足业务需求。
  • 技术门槛:AI辅助数据开发需要一定的技术门槛,企业需要具备一定的技术能力和资源才能顺利实施。

结论

AI辅助数据开发是一种高效、智能的数据处理方式,能够帮助企业显著提升数据开发效率和准确性。通过机器学习、自然语言处理、自动化工具和可视化界面等技术,AI辅助数据开发可以覆盖数据处理、分析、建模和部署的整个流程。然而,企业在实际应用中仍需关注数据质量、模型解释性和技术门槛等挑战。

如果您希望体验AI辅助数据开发的强大功能,不妨尝试我们的解决方案。申请试用即可获得免费试用机会,探索AI如何为您的数据开发工作赋能!

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料